一聚教程网:一个值得你收藏的教程网站

热门教程

C# 计算标准偏差相当于Excel中的STDEV函数实例

时间:2022-06-25 07:56:00 编辑:袖梨 来源:一聚教程网

 

 代码如下复制代码

publicstaticfloatStDev(float[] arrData)//计算标准偏差

    {

      floatxSum = 0F;

      floatxAvg = 0F;

      floatsSum = 0F;

      floattmpStDev = 0F;

      intarrNum = arrData.Length;

      for(inti = 0; i < arrNum; i++)

      {

        xSum += arrData[i];

      }

      xAvg = xSum / arrNum;

      for(intj = 0; j < arrNum; j++)

      {

        sSum += ((arrData[j] - xAvg) * (arrData[j] - xAvg));

      }

      tmpStDev = Convert.ToSingle(Math.Sqrt((sSum / (arrNum - 1))).ToString());

      returntmpStDev;

    }

 

热门栏目